In modern society there is a lot of disagreement about competition.

Somevalue it highly, believing that it is good for social progress. Others say that competition is bad. It sets one person against another. And it leads to unfriendly relationship between people.

I have taught manychildren whobelieve that their self-worth depended on how well they did at tennis and other skills. For them, playing well and winning are often life-and-death matters. In their single-minded dream of success, the development of many other human qualities (品质)

is sadly forgotten.

However, while someseemto be lost in the desire (渴望) to succeed, others take a different attitude. In a culture which values only the winners, they are strongly against competition. Amongthe most vocal are youngsters who are under competitive pressures (压力) from their parents or society. They are always told to be the top ones, but they think it '

s really hard. When I teach these young people, I often find them in a desire to fail. They seem to search for failure (失败) by not trying to win or achieve success. By not trying, they always have an excuse: “I may have lost, but it doesn 't matter because I really didn 't try. If I had

tried and lost, that would mean a lot. ”

Clearly, this belief is the same as that of the true competitors who try to prove themselves. Both are based on the mistaken belief. They think one's self-respect depends on howwell one does compared with others. Both are afraid of not being valued. Only as this fear begins to dissolve ( 消

除 ) can we discover a new meaning in competition.

After 14 days and more than 19,000 miles, American Steve Fossett has finally madehot-air ballooning history. On his sixth attempt( 尝试 ), and after surviving a fire which nearly force him to stop his attempt, Fossett has become the first person to fly a ballon alone around the world.

Fossett reached 117 degrees longitude( 经度 ), the line from which he

had begun two weeks earlier, during the night, and his life-long dream came true. Speaking by satellite telephone from the Australian desert, Fossett said all the hard work had been worth it: ‘Finally, after six

flights, I 've succeeded! And it 's a very satisfying feeling! '

Once he had crossed the finishing line, Fossett continued across Australia until daylight allowed him to find a safe place to land. But strong winds then forced the balloon to stay in the air a while longer. ‘Balloon landings are always difficult, 'said Joe Ritchie, Fossett 's mission controller, ‘but at last Steve landed safely, early on Thursday

morning. '

Besides ballooning, Fossett holds world records in sailing and flying planes. He has also swum the English Channnel and driven in the Le Mans 24-hour car race. With his balloon adventure behind him, Fossett is already planning his next trip. He wants to fly an altitude of 18 kilometres. But his mission controller,Joe Ritchie said: ‘I 'm going to

have a serious talk with Steve about this. It frightens me, to be honest. ”
